Coaching Staff Recognizes Undeniable Value

The growing importance of Daniss Jenkins to the Pistons was underscored by comments from coach J.B. Bickerstaff. Bickerstaff, reflecting on the player's contributions, posed a rhetorical question about the team's decision-making process regarding his playing time. 'How are we not going to play this guy?' Bickerstaff reportedly mused, a sentiment that speaks volumes about Jenkins' undeniable impact. This statement signals a clear recognition within the coaching ranks that Jenkins has earned his minutes through consistent and impactful play. Such an endorsement from the head coach highlights a shift in perception and strategy. It confirms that Jenkins has moved beyond the fringes to become a central figure in the team's plans, a testament to his hard work and performance.
